* {margin:0;padding:0;}
.format {clear:both;width:1px;height:1px;font-size:1px;line-height:1px;display:block;visibility:hidden;}
a {color:#468D00;text-decoration:none;}
a:hover {text-decoration:underline;}
li {list-style:none;}

body {background:url('images/bg.gif') repeat-x left top white;min-width:1000px;text-align:center;font-family:Arial, sans-serif;font-size:small;_font-size:x-small;
    color:#5A5A5A;padding-bottom:25px;}
#greenpas{width:100%;height:8px;background:#A7DF00 url();font-size: 0px;line-height: 0px;}
#main {width:1000px;margin:0 auto;text-align:left;}
h1 {float:left;margin:30px 50px 0 0;_margin-right:25px;}
h1 a {display:block;position:relative;overflow:hidden;width:221px;height:52px;}
h1 a span {display:block;position:absolute;left:0;top:0;z-index:1;width:221px;height:52px;background:url('images/logo.gif') no-repeat top left;_cursor:hand;}
#header .inspi {/*background: url(images/inspi.gif) no-repeat ;*/position:absolute;margin:50px 0 0 232px;width:230px;height:10px;
    color:#AAACAF;text-transform: uppercase;font-size: 11px;font-weight: bold;letter-spacing: 1px;*margin-left:-38px;_margin-left:-10px;}
#header .search {float:right;margin:25px 0 0;color:#7C9591;}
#header .search span.vyh {font-size: 0.85em;margin-right:5px;}
#header .search input {border:1px solid #B7CAC7;color:#7C9591;padding:2px;}
#header .search button {width:19px;height:19px;border:none;background:url('images/search.gif') no-repeat top left;cursor:pointer;_cursor:hand;margin-left:10px}
#header .search button span {visibility:hidden;}
#header #level1 {clear:right;float:right;margin:5px 0 0;}
#header #level1 li {display:inline;}
#header #level1 li a {display:block;float:left;color:black;margin:0 0 0 13px;letter-spacing: -0.005em;font-size: 0.92em;color:#366D00}
#strip {clear:both;}
#strip #produkty {float:left;margin:38px 0 0;}
#strip #produkty li {display:inline;}
#strip #produkty a {display:block;width:211px;width:221px;height:33px;line-height:33px;background:url('images/produkty1.png') no-repeat top left;color:white;
    margin:0 0 10px;padding-left:10px;font-weight:bold;}
#strip #produkty ul ul{display: none;}
#strip #produkty li:hover ul{display: block;position: absolute;background-color: #86B200;width:219px;padding:6px 0px 0px 0px;border: 1px solid #688800 ;*margin-left:-250px;*background-color: #7DAC00;
margin-top: -43px;
margin-left: 183px;
opacity:.95; filter: alpha(opacity=95);-moz-opacity: 0.95;
}
#strip #produkty li:hover li a{background:url('images/footer-link1.gif') no-repeat 0px 7px;font-weight: normal;padding-left: 20px;}
#strip #produkty li ul li{float:none;display: list-item;height: auto;margin-bottom: 5px;}
#strip #produkty li ul li a {float:none;display:block;width:210px;height:auto;line-height:1.5em;
    color:white;margin:0 0px 0px 0;padding:0 10px;font-weight:bold;background:url('images/prodsukty1.png') no-repeat bottom left;}
#strip #produkty li#level1active a {background:url('images/produkty1h.png') no-repeat center left;}
#strip .hot {float:left;width:360px;margin:0 0 0 30px;color:black;}
#strip .h2 {margin: 0 0 0 10px;}
#strip .hot a.img {display:block;width:340px;_width:352px;height:140px;_height:152px;padding:6px;background:url('images/img.gif') no-repeat center left}
#strip .hot img {border:none;}
#strip .hot h2 {color:white;font-size:1.2em;font-weight:normal;margin:10px 0 0;}
#strip .hot h2 a {color:white;}
#strip .hot a.hotlink {display:block;float:right;color:white;margin:10px 20px 0 0;padding-left:15px;background:url('images/hotlink.png') no-repeat center left;}
#content {clear:both;margin-top:285px;font-size:0.9em;padding-bottom:25px;}
#content #maincontent h2 {padding:18px 0 2px 0;font-size:1.4em}
#content h3 {margin:5px 0;font-size:1.1em;}
#content #maincontent {margin:0 245px;}
#content #maincontent img {text-align:center;margin:15px auto;display:block;}
#content #maincontent p {font-size:1.1em;line-height:1.8;}
#content #maincontent .links 		{text-align:right; display:block; height:60px;}
#content #maincontent .links a	{padding:5px 0 5px 25px;background:url('images/footer-link.gif') no-repeat center left;margin:30px 18px 10px 10px}
#content #projects {width:220px;float:left;margin:5px 25px 25px 0; font-size:0.95em; line-height:150%;}
#content #projects ul {border:1px solid #B7CAC7;padding:4px 4px 10px 4px;margin:0 0 10px; margin-bottom:10px;}
#content #projects li {display:block;}
#content #projects img {border:0;}
#content #projects li.text {margin:0 5px;}
#content #projects li strong {  color:#468D00;display:block;margin:5px 5px 3px;}
#content #projects a.hotlink {display:block;padding:2px 0 0px 25px;background:url('images/footer-link.gif') no-repeat center left;margin:5px 0 0 55px;}
#content #news {width:220px;float:right;margin:0 0 25px 25px; font-size:0.95em; line-height:150%;}
#content #news li {display:block;}
#content #news li strong {display:block;color:#468D00;margin:0 0 3px;}
#content #news li a img{border:1px solid #B7CAC7;padding:4px}
#content #news hr {height:1px;border:none;background:#B7CAC7;color:#B7CAC7;margin:10px 3px;}
#content #news #faq {background:#E1E9E7;padding:10px 15px;margin:15px 0 0; _margin:0px 0 0;}
#content #news #faq li {margin:10px 0 0;}
#content #news #faq li.hotlink {text-align:right;}
#footer {clear:both;border:solid #B7CAC7;border-width:1px 0;height:220px;font-size:0.85em;}
#footer div {float:left;height:220px;}
#footer h2 {font-size:1.1em;text-transform:uppercase;margin:20px 0 20px 20px;}
#footer p {margin-bottom:10px; line-height:150%;}
#footer ul {margin:0 20px;}
#footer li {display:inline;}
#footer li a, #footer .foota {display:block;padding:5px 0 5px 25px;background:url('images/footer-link.gif') no-repeat center left;}
#footer .foota {margin-top:10px;}
#footer #f3 .foota {margin-left:20px;}
#footer li+li a {border-top:solid #B7CAC7 1px;}
#footer li li a {_border-bottom:solid #B7CAC7 1px;}
#footer #f1 h2 {margin:20px 0;}
#footer #f3 p {margin:0 0 10px 20px;}
#footer #f1 {width:440px;}
#footer #f2 {width:280px;border:solid #B7CAC7;border-width:0 1px;}
#footer .counter {display:none;}

.nospace, #f2 .nospace	{padding:0; margin:0;}


#content #proces {width:473px;height:131px;position:relative;font-size:1em;font-weight:bold;background:url('images/proces.gif') no-repeat center center; margin:10px 0 30px 5px;}
#content #proces a {width:140px; _width:150px;height:25px;position:absolute;background:#749993 url('images/procesy.gif') no-repeat center center;padding-left:10px;line-height:25px;color:white; text-decoration:none;}

#content #proces #podproces1, #content #proces #podproces2, #content #proces #podproces3, #content #proces #podproces4, #content #proces #podproces5, #content #proces #podproces6 {
position:absolute; display: none; top:5px; left:5px; z-index:0; background:#fff; border:1px solid #ccc; line-height:1.5em; width:300px; text-decoration:none; font-weight:normal;filter:alpha(opacity=93); -moz-opacity:.93;  opacity:.93; padding:5px; font-size:.8em; color:#555; z-index:10;}

#content #proces #proces1 {top:13px; left:0; z-index:6;}
#content #proces #proces2 {top:53px; left:0; z-index:5;}
#content #proces #proces3 {top:93px; left:0; z-index:4;}
#content #proces #proces4 {top:13px; right:0; z-index:3;}
#content #proces #proces5 {top:53px; right:0; z-index:2;}
#content #proces #proces6 {top:93px; right:0; z-index:l;}


